This is my Electric Deck. How can I improve it to beat Expert Lapras event? by Charrzooka in PTCGP

[–]King_Kosha 4 points5 points  (0 children)

I would remove some of the basic pokemon like pincurchin or electabuzz and the blitzle line at the moment. If you’re using a pokeball card you have a 20% chance to pull the zapdos or pikachu from your deck, if you removed the previous pokemon and replace them with things like another sabrina, red cards, potions or X speed then you can bring that chance of pulling out zapdos or pikachu much higher while still having enough electric types in your team.

Party weekend recommendations by ChrisM94Aus in brisbane

[–]King_Kosha 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Strike bowling wintergarden has bowling, escape rooms, karaoke, lasertag, mini golf and a bar the staff are also awesome and i’m sure would have a chat over the phone to help organise something to suit you, it’s also right in the middle of the city so you can pretty much make your way to any of the other suggestions people have made within like 10 minutes. Otherwise i can second johnny ringos but if you’re after some other fun experiences then there’s charmies, a bottle shop with seats out the front so you can buy premixed and just drink them practically in the bottle shop. Pancake manor is always a good debrief to end the night 24/7 pancakes at 2am always works. The gresham bar has a ‘nuclear daquiri’ a drink that has a 2 per person limit because they’re so alcoholic but don’t taste very alcoholic. I’m not sure if it’s still open but the down under bar “dunder” also has a young crowd and a lot of uni societies use it as a stop on their pub crawls so there’s always fun events on.
